Ferrero Nears $3 Billion Deal for WK Kellogg

According to reports from the Wall Street Journal, Ferrero is close to finalizing a deal to acquire WK Kellogg for approximately $3 billion. This move would significantly expand Ferrero's presence in the North American breakfast and snack m...

Key Insights

  • Ferrero is nearing a $3 billion deal to acquire WK Kellogg.
  • The acquisition would bolster Ferrero's position in the ready-to-eat cereal market.
  • WK Kellogg's stock (KLG) closed at $17.50 on the NYSE, up 3.49% after hours.
  • The deal underscores the ongoing consolidation in the food processing sector.

In-Depth Analysis

The potential acquisition of WK Kellogg by Ferrero reflects a broader trend of consolidation within the food industry. WK Kellogg, a spin-off company focused on cereal products, has a diverse portfolio including brands like Frosted Flakes, Special K, and Froot Loops. Ferrero, known for its confectionery products such as Nutella and Ferrero Rocher, is looking to expand its footprint in the North American market.

This deal follows WK Kellogg's addition to several Russell indexes, including the Russell 3000 Value Index, Russell 2500 Value Index, and Russell 2000 Value Index. The company's Q2 2025 earnings release is projected for August 11.
